How do you know the Book of Mormon is true? The answer to this question provides the foundational basis for the beliefs of countless members of the Church. For bestselling author Marilynne Todd Linford, the decision to type, word-for-word, the entire Book of Mormon as a method of study led her to discover incredible truths regarding the authenticity of this sacred volume of scripture. With the aid of expert analysis of the text, the author shares a unique blend of both spiritual and secular evidence substantiating the claim that the Book of Mormon is the word of God. Through an exploration of ancient literature and cultures, Joseph Smith’s educational background, and the science of wordprints, The Book of Mormon Is True invites audiences to strengthen their testimony of this sacred scripture as the divine word of God.

We use the term "amazing" far too much today, but this book and its message deserves that evaluation. I learned so much to appreciate about the Book of Mormon, which I already love. The author through her research and study points out many evidences of the veracity of the Book of Mormon. Her main focus is on the actual words of the book, how they are evidence that each book within its covers are actually written by separate authors, not by Joseph Smith who translated it. The words and writing style also evidence of ancient writing, as scripture. I felt my mind and understanding expand with each chapter and revelation of the author in explaining what she discovered when she began an interesting way to read the Book of Mormon: she typed the whole book! I'm so thankful she did because she gave me new experiences and feelings about this wonderful book of scripture. My testimony of the Book of Mormon is not based on this kind of evidence, but on the witness of the Holy Ghost to me personally. But it is enlightening to have truth added to the knowledge I already have.
